Is Hillsong a Christian Church?

Hillsong Church is an Australian global megachurch founded by Brian Houston in 1983 that grew to over 100,000 weekly attendees across dozens of countries before a series of scandals beginning in 2021-2022 severely damaged the institution. Hillsong Worship has produced some of the most-sung contemporary worship songs in Christian history.

The Worship Music Legacy

Hillsong's contribution to Christian worship music is extraordinary. Songs like "Shout to the Lord," "Oceans (Where Feet May Fail)," "What a Beautiful Name," "Cornerstone," and hundreds of others are sung in churches across denominations globally. The theological content of their worship music is broadly sound and Christ-centered. This legacy is real and should not be dismissed.

The Institutional Crisis

Beginning in 2021-2022, Hillsong faced a cascade of serious institutional failures. Brian Houston (founder) was convicted in Australia of concealing child sexual abuse by his father Frank Houston. Carl Lentz (NYC pastor) was fired for an affair and faced additional allegations. Multiple campuses dissolved. Financial questions emerged about how donations were used. The Australian Royal Commission had previously investigated Hillsong's handling of abuse allegations.

These failures are not incidental — they reflect institutional culture problems around accountability, financial transparency, and the concentration of authority in celebrity pastors without adequate oversight. See Hillsong Church overview.
